Mechanically Aided Scrubbers 

The most common type of mechanically aided scrubber, also known as a wetted fan scrubber, is similar to a fan equipped with water sprays. This unit can serve as a particulate matter control device and a primary gas mover. As with any fan, there is a static pressure increase rather than a static pressure drop.
Most mechanically aided scrubbers are small units that use a mechanical force to increase particle activity. The mechanical force can be supplied by a fan or blower that helps to increase the particles’ absorption in the water.
